    Abstract: Examples disclosed herein relate to determining the shape of an object representation. In one implementation, a processor determines contours of a silhouette of an object representation above a contour degree threshold, where a contour degree is determined based on the area of the contour with respect to itself. The processor may identify a shape type of the object representation based on a comparison of the determined contours to shape definition information

    Abstract: The present disclosure describes a power supply with multiple operating modes, to detect a load condition of an electronic device, and to automatically change between the multiple operating modes to supply an output direct current (DC) signal to the electronic device based on the load condition detected by the load detection mechanism. The power supply includes multiple control topologies that are each associated with one of the operating modes. Changing from a first operation mode to a second operation mode includes changing from a first control topology associated with the first operation mode to a second control topology associated with the second operating mode to supply the output DC signal at a predetermined voltage level.

    Abstract: According to one embodiment of present invention, there is provided a method of controlling access to a communication network. The method includes receiving a request from a communication device to connect to the communication network, the request including a substantially unique identifier of the device, and determining whether the identifier is contained in a local device database of the network. Where it is determined that the identifier is not contained in the local database, the method further includes authorizing the device to connect to the network, and at a subsequent update of the local device database, determining the status of the identifier from a shared device database, and updating the status of the determined identifier in the local device database with the determined status.

    Abstract: An example provides an apparatus for determining an attribute of an adapter based on a ratio of voltage divider outputs. The apparatus may include a first analog-to-digital converter to provide a first digital signal corresponding to a first output voltage of a first voltage divider connected between a power node and a ground node, the first voltage divider formed, at least in part, when the apparatus is operatively coupled to the adapter. The apparatus may include a second analog-to-digital converter to provide a second digital signal corresponding to a second output voltage of a second voltage divider connected between the power node and the ground node. The attribute of the adapter may be determined based on a ratio of the output voltages.

    Abstract: Embodiments provide apparatuses and systems in which slave power sequencers share a command bus and power sequence respective power groups through power sequence states of a power sequencing protocol in response to commands on the command bus. In some examples, a system may include a master power sequencer to output onto a command bus a command to perform a power sequencing protocol for transitioning the system from a first power state to a second power state, and a plurality of slave power sequencers sharing the command bus, each slave power sequencer to power sequence a respective power group to a next power sequence state in response to the command. Other examples are described and claimed.
